Learn about CVE-2022-2868, an improper input validation flaw in libtiff's tiffcrop utility, allowing attackers to crash the system or execute arbitrary code. Find mitigation steps here.
A detailed analysis of the CVE-2022-2868 vulnerability affecting libtiff's tiffcrop utility.
Understanding CVE-2022-2868
This section provides insights into the nature and impact of the vulnerability.
What is CVE-2022-2868?
CVE-2022-2868 refers to an improper input validation flaw in libtiff's tiffcrop utility. This flaw can result in an out-of-bounds read and potentially lead to a system crash when a maliciously crafted file is processed by tiffcrop.
The Impact of CVE-2022-2868
The vulnerability can be exploited by an attacker to cause a denial-of-service (DoS) condition by crashing the application or potentially execute arbitrary code in the context of the application.
Technical Details of CVE-2022-2868
This section delves into the specific technical aspects of the CVE-2022-2868 vulnerability.
Vulnerability Description
The flaw arises from inadequate input validation in libtiff's tiffcrop utility, allowing an attacker to trigger an out-of-bounds read.
Affected Systems and Versions
The vulnerability affects libtiff version 4.4.0rc1.
Exploitation Mechanism
An attacker can exploit this vulnerability by supplying a specially crafted file to the tiffcrop utility, leading to the out-of-bounds read.
Mitigation and Prevention
This section outlines steps to mitigate the impact of CVE-2022-2868 and prevent potential exploitation.
Immediate Steps to Take
Users are advised to update libtiff to a non-vulnerable version, or apply patches provided by the vendor to mitigate the vulnerability.
Long-Term Security Practices
Implement secure coding practices, perform regular security audits, and monitor for security updates and advisories for vulnerable components.
Patching and Updates
Stay informed about security patches released by libtiff and promptly apply updates to address known vulnerabilities.